Etihad Guest just launched a new offer that allows members to buy miles with up to a 40% bonus. Now through July 6, 2025, members can grab Etihad Guest miles for as little as 1.43¢ each.

We don’t typically recommend buying miles unless you can get more value from them than what the airline sells them for. But in the right situation, this promotion can be a solid deal. Let’s take a look at when it might make sense to buy Etihad Guest miles while they’re on sale.

A Note on Buying Miles

First, we need to emphasize: We never recommend buying miles speculatively. Programs generally devalue over time, long-term travel plans can change, and the last thing anybody needs is a substantial pile of miles they can't use.

However, that doesn't mean buying miles is always a losing proposition. If you're right at the cusp of being able to book your next redemption, buying miles can be an easy (and affordable) way to make it happen. Additionally, buying miles can sometimes be a fantastic way to book premium cabin travel at a significant discount compared to paying the cash price.

This used to be especially true with Etihad Guest when partner award charts were full of sweet spots to maximize. However, Etihad Guest overhauled its mileage charts in 2023 and made further changes in 2024 — so it's important to check current award rates before pulling out your wallet.

Etihad Buy Miles Key Terms

  • This 40% bonus promotion is valid through July 6, 2025.
  • Etihad Guest members with Bronze, Silver, or Gold status can purchase up to 200,000 miles per year before any applicable bonuses, while Platinum members can buy up to 300,000 miles annually.
  • Members must purchase at least 1,000 Guest miles to receive any bonus (20%).
  • Members must purchase at least 41,000 Guest miles to receive the maximum bonus (40%).
  • Purchased miles typically post instantly, although some purchases may take up to 72 hours.
  • Purchased miles do not count toward status upgrades.
  • Mile purchases are non-refundable.

There are three tiers when buying Etihad Guest miles — with two offering a bonus:

  • 1,000–20,000 miles: 20% bonus (1.67¢ per mile)
  • 21,000–40,000 miles: 30% bonus (1.54¢ per mile)
  • 41,000–200,000 miles: 40% bonus (1.43¢ per mile)

If you buy the maximum number of miles during this promotion, you can purchase 280,000 Etihad Guest miles (200,000 base + 80,000 bonus) for $4,000. That comes out to 1.43¢ per mile.

When Does It Make Sense to Buy Etihad Miles?

Etihad doesn't belong to any of the major airline alliances (Oneworld, SkyTeam, or Star Alliance). Instead, it maintains individual partnerships with 20+ other airlines.

Etihad used to have different rules and award charts for each airline partner. That went away in March 2023 when Etihad Guest streamlined award redemptions by publishing two award charts: one for Etihad flights and one for all its partners. While partner award pricing remained the same after the June 2024 changes, Etihad employed dynamic award pricing for its own flights.

Between the two changes, most sweet spots have disappeared. However, one of the few positive changes is for booking American Airlines flights under 500 miles. Those flights can now be booked for just 6,000 Etihad Guest miles — making it one of the best ways to book American Airlines awards using partner miles.

Also, make sure to familiarize yourself with Etihad's award change and cancelation policies before you buy Etihad miles. Etihad's award cancellation policy is punitive, so ensure your plans are set in stone before you make an Etihad Guest redemption.

Abu Dhabi–Sydney in Etihad business class

Using miles on Etihad can be astronomically expensive — especially in business and first class. But, you may get lucky and find some gems by using Etihad's search function or queuing up Seats.aero.

For example, the flight below from Abu Dhabi to Sydney in business class will run you (on average) upwards of 600,000+ Etihad Guest miles plus taxes. But some dates price at just 120,000 Etihad Guest miles one-way — but mind the taxes and fees.

  • Mileage rate: 120,000 miles + $648 taxes one way
  • Typical cash price: $9,397 round trip
  • Redemption rate: 3.38¢ per mile
  • Cost to buy 120,000 Etihad miles (with a 40% bonus): $1,720 one-way
  • Cost to buy exactly 240,000 Etihad miles (at optimal 1.43¢ rate): $3,440 round trip

Sharing Etihad Guest Miles

Etihad Guest allows members to share miles. If you're just short of your next redemption or your friend doesn't have enough miles to use, you can initiate a transfer with a small fee. Note these rules:

  • To give miles via a transfer, accounts must have at least 1,000 miles.
  • Etihad levies a 10% service fee for mile transfers. For example, if you transfer 50,000 miles, Etihad will keep 5,000 miles as a fee.

This is a decent way to pool miles between friends. However, note that you can create a family pool to share miles freely with your family, creating a central pool from which to redeem for future flights.

Bottom Line

Paying 1.43¢ per Etihad Guest mile is a solid deal in the right situation, even if it isn't the best deal we've seen to buy Etihad miles. The best deal we've seen from Etihad offered miles at 1.18¢ apiece. We don't know when (or if) that kind of promotion will ever return. It's been quite a while since Etihad's best buy-miles promotion was offered — not to mention its promotions aren't very regular.

If you have a specific redemption in mind, this 40% bonus promotion could be worth considering before it ends on July 6, 2025. It can still present a reasonable deal against buying a ticket with cash. Just be sure to do the math beforehand.
